Former defender of Hearts of Oak, Benjamin Agyare believes the club will have problems in finding a replacement for attacker Joseph Esso after letting him go at the end of his contract.

On Friday, August 7, 2020, the Accra-based club through a statement confirmed that they are partying ways with Joseph Esso, Benjamin Agyare, Christopher Bonney, and 2 other players.

Speaking to Angel 102.9 FM on the back of player ship-out, Benjamin Agyare has bemoaned the club’s decision to let go of his former teammate Joseph Esso in particular.

“The decision to let Esso go will be a big problem for Hearts. For I always say it all the time, the role Esso plays in the team am not sure the club will be able to get his replacement”, the former Hearts of Lions defender said.

He added, “Esso is not a striker. People see him as a striker but he is not a number 9 player. He is a number 10 player but every match you will see him working his socks off. Every day he puts in the effort so for me they [Hearts of Oak] they shouldn’t have allowed him to go”.

According to Benjamin Agyare, Joseph Esso has proven his worth during the period he has spent with the Ghana Premier League giants and his demands in the contract extension talks should have been met in order to keep him at the club.
